This patch updates the special programming (and/or errata) needed in order to setup the phy for various vendor models. The new models include: Marvell E1116 Marvell E1111 Marvell E1011 Marvell E3016 Broadcom 9507 Broadcom AC131 Broadcom 50610 Signed-off-by: Ayaz Abdulla <aabdulla@nvidia.com>
